#7c9aa4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7c9aa4 is composed of 48.6% red, 60.4%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.4% cyan, 6.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 195 degrees, a saturation of 18% and a lightness of 56.5%. #7c9aa4 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ffff with #003549.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#7c9aa4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050708 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fc is the lightest one.
